We are an open, innovative organization at three locations with a total of five socio-educational residential groups for children and adolescents, embedded in two districts of Zurich and in the municipality of Küsnacht am See.
Children and adolescents live in the residential groups, from kindergarten age to the end of initial training, from multiply burdened families with developmental difficulties in the school, social, and emotional areas.
The three institutions Dialogweg, Eichbühl, and Fennergut are managed as a single organization and belong to the Zurich Children and Youth Homes Foundation. We are looking for two interns for our residential group teams at the Fennergut location in Küsnacht and one at the Eichbühl location in Zurich, 80% - 90%, starting March 16, 2026, April 1, 2026, and May 1, 2026.
During the internship, you will be committed for half to a whole year to children and adolescents from multiply burdened family systems and support a team in daily work.
